New Road, Pokhara


New Road is a busy and wide street in Pokhara, Nepal, that stretches less than 2 kilometers from Savagriya Chowk to B P Chowk. It is known as the fastest growing shopping town of Pokhara and hosts many bank branches. Bhat Bhateni Super Market, Pokhara City Hall and Pokhara Metropolitan Office are located on this road.


  1. Hotel Deep Sagar
  2. Hotel New Road
  3. Hotel Darshan
  4. Hotel Royal Palace


Scroll to Top